Son of Aniello & Carmela Lovino Pintauro; Husband of Greg Therriault; AE 87 ys

Joseph Pintauro was raised in Ozone Park, New York. He attended St. Jerome's in Ontario where he studied Latin, then continued his education at Our Lady of Angels Seminary, Niagara University. In 1958 he was ordained as a Catholic Priest. During his time as a Priest he travelled to South America building churches before returning to the US where he served as a Parish Priest in Brooklyn. He left the Priesthood in 1966 and pursued a career as a copy writer and poet.

His first published work of poetry, "To Believe in God", was published two years later. His first novel, "Cold Hands", was published in 1979, During his life Mr. Pintauro taught fiction writing, playwriting and filmmaking.

He moved to Sag Harbor, New York where he was a well known and respected member of the artistic community. He was integral to the opening of the Bay Street Theatre and involved with the Parish Art Museum. He and his husband, Greg Therriault, married in 2013
